Lonny Payne 757 panel doesn't work after patch!

Featured Replies

Hey everyone,After installing the patch, I went to use one of my favorite freeware panels, Lonny Payne's 757 panel. Much to my dismay, I found that it doesn't work entirely anymore! If you've used it before, you all know about the changes to the aircraft.cfg you must make to the flaps, radio, and autopilot sections. With the patch, the changes do nothing! Flaps don't register, you can't change the nav 1 radio and you can't turn the FD on! I'm clueless as to what to do! I use the POSKY 757 with it and any help would be greatly appreciated! Thanks.-Cal

Hello Cal-I also love the Lonny Payne panel. Like you, I use it with the POSKY 757, but 90% of the time it gave me a hydraulic leak in FS9 that I couldn't solve, even though I posted here and e-mailed back and forth with Lonny a few times (he said I was the only one reporting this problem- never got it solved!).Let me suggest Jimmy Richards' (OneTinSoldier) panel, which is based on Lonny's gauges. It looks like Lonny's panel (has a different bitmap I believe) but gauges are Lonny's, as are the usage docs.BONUS: You can easily install Lee Hetherinton's TCAS II 7.0 in this panel (instructions in the read me).The panel is here (10.0 mb): http://library.avsim.net/search.php?Search...04pan&Go=SearchTCAS gauge (if you don't already have it) is here:http://library.avsim.net/search.php?Search...=root&Go=SearchIf you are using FS9 and are unable to fix the LP panel, give this a go- I think you'll like it.Good luck!

Hi Cal,I am using the Lonny Paine panel and Posky's 757 and I've had no problems before or after the patch. Are you sure that you have of of the Lonny Paine updates installed and that they were installed in the correct order? I seem to recall that I had problems when I first installed that panel and updated it for FS9. R
